609999
00000000000000000005d5d8ee9235d74f38445289f3420de6250eeffcff028f
Time
12-27-2019 19:52:43 (Local)
Sponsored
Transaction Fees
0.02183557
BTC
Confirmations
292205
Total Amounts
946090.82176499 USDT
Transaction Counts
153
Previous Block:
Merkle Root:
7be615ee5618b0a80d4e9b11a705e4be074d63021018dc9e56244bd9892c01e1